Transaction 891fdd71d3f950f424608cad0ecf23921aee811e4d739c92b150d2dc83220342

1 Input
2 Outputs
  • 891fdd71d3f950f424608cad0ecf23921aee811e4d739c92b150d2dc83220342:0
  • value  1027700
    address  33ZbkkDE2G5NoUjbhmK9zxtvHDd2RMS5kz
  • 891fdd71d3f950f424608cad0ecf23921aee811e4d739c92b150d2dc83220342:1
  • value  71245286
    address  34bxBDPNTh6XdV2aRvttnAzAByA25AUWLy